The bus that was smashed to bits after it was hit by a train at an unmanned railway crossing in a village in Uttar Pradesh was being driven by the cleaner, not the driver, at the time of the mishap. The accident at Kanshi Ram Nagar district in the wee hours of Thursday killed 38 passengers. The bus was carrying members of a marriage party, who were on the way back to their village after the wedding.

Almost a week after the Naxal attack on police personnel in Gariaband, in which nine police personnel were killed, the lone police jawan who had gone missing was spotted in an unconscious state in a village in Gariaband. He was hospitalised later. "A jeep driver spotted Sahu lying in an unconscious state on a road in Dhawalpur village in Gariaband. The driver informed the Mainpur police station and Sahu was later admitted to a hospital," said a officer.

A group of students from New Delhi clashed with local people at Bijrani Gate of Jim Corbett National park at Ramnagar area of Nainital district. The incident took place on Sunday evening when the students, who were traveling through Corbett park in a jeep, got down from the vehicle. Their guide Shailendra Rawat asked them not to do so as it was prohibited in the park. Soon, an altercation erupted between the students and their guide. It later turned into a scuffle.
